Opportunity Buying Relocates HQ From The Bronx To Danbury

DANBURY, Conn. -- Opportunity Buying, Inc. announced that it will move its company headquarters from the Bronx, where it has operated for 25 years, to Danbury this spring. 

Opportunity Buying will move its headquarters from the Bronx to 2 Great Pasture Road in Danbury this spring.

Cushman & Wakefield has arranged a long-term lease for the company at 2 Great Pasture Road for 56,632 square feet of the available 76,483-square-foot warehouse/manufacturing space, with 3,000-square-feet of dedicated office space. 

Frank Brown, Cushman & Wakefield's senior director, and Meredith Siburn, director, represented the landlord in the transaction. Phil Luria of Rakow Group represented the tenant. 

“With its flexible warehouse/office space and prime location in an established industrial park, 2 Great Pasture Road is an ideal headquarters for a company like Opportunity Buying,” said Brown. "We set a competitive price for this quality industrial facility and are pleased to have attracted a company of the stature of Opportunity Buying." 

Opportunity Buying, Inc. has been buying and selling closeouts since 1991. Their goal is to re-market closeout inventories, while giving their customers great deals. 

The company will begin relocating to Connecticut in May. 

“We are delighted with our upcoming move to the Great Pasture facility,” said Steve Gottesman, president of Opportunity Buying. “Danbury’s vitality, services and talent pool provides a perfect stage for Opportunity Buying’s continued growth.”
